Oh, just cleaning the hbase:replication table is not enough, in SCP, before
claiming replication queues for a dead server, we will try to add the missing
replication queues. The logic is that, every peer should have a replication
queue, so if we delete all data in hase:replication, SCP will add a replication
queue for every replication peer, and then we will replicate all the data
again...
